5. Front panel audio connector (10-1 pin AAFP) This connector is for a chassis-mounted front panel audio I/O module that supports either HD Audio or legacy AC`97 audio standard. Connect one end of the front panel audio I/O module cable to this connector. If you want to connect an AC'97 front panel audio module to this connector, set the item to [AC97]. By default, this connector is set to [HD Audio]. See section 2.4.4 Onboard Devices Configuration for details. 6. Internal speaker connector (4-pin SPEAKER) The 4-pin connector is for the chassis-mounted system warning speaker.
